From Yard Weed to Culinary Gem: Exploring Organic Dandelions

The humble dandelion, often considered a mere yard nuisance, holds a surprising wealth of culinary potential. For centuries, these vibrant yellow blooms have been embraced in traditional healing practices and as a supply of nutrients. Today, chefs and home cooks alike are rediscovering the adaptability of dandelions, incorporating them into appealing dishes that showcase their unique profile.

From vibrant salads to rustic soups, dandelion greens offer a tangy contrast to other components. The corollas, with their delicate sweetness, lend themselves beautifully to preserves and treats.

  • Dandelion greens can be sautéed as a side dish or added to sandwiches for a nutritional boost.
  • Baked dandelion root coffee offers a unique and aromatic alternative to traditional coffee.
  • Dandelion wine, with its golden hue and floral notes, is a delightful drink.

Exploring organic dandelions opens up a world of culinary possibilities. By embracing this often overlooked plant, we can savor its earthy flavors and enjoy its plentiful nutritional benefits.
